The FM Shower Gels Encourage Singing in the Shower

A lot of people enjoy singing in the shower, so the FM Shower Gels are designed to enable them to get a little ore serious about the activity by offering them a faux microphone to perform with.

Coming in three different options including Kurt's Rage, Michael's Passion and Tupac's Coolness, the soaps are all themed after the persona of a famous music artist. The bottle is designed to look like a microphone, but the top portion is actually a loofah that can be used with the soap to help make the product as versatile as possible.

The FM Shower Gels are the design work of Aleksei Pashnin and are each infused with guarana, grape or mint ingredients.
